The hexadecimal color code #A09F9E corresponds to the code RGB( 160, 159, 158 ). It's a shade of Gray. This color is a combination of red (at 0,63 level), green (at 0,62 level) and blue (at 0,62 level). Its brightness is 62% and its saturation is 1%. It is composed of red at 33%, green at 33% and blue at 33%.
